{{ item.name }} <slot :name="item.vm" :item="item"></slot> </template> 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21.
vue table 里面 slot 的模板复用 slot-scope template v-for 需求 经常在table里面要有自定义列,但是会有相同的自定义列,这个时候又不想写很多一样的template,就可以用这种方式 代码 <template :slot="slotName&
父组件插槽在vue3有变化 不支持<slot name="footer"> 在template 中循环 image.png <templatev-for="(item,i) in list"#[item.key]="{ row,index }":key="item">{{item.title}}</template> 这样可以直接使用 也有个问题 其中#[item.key]="{ row,index }" 不知道为啥 获取不到row,index 的数据 ...
只能這樣:<info-list @on_data="fetch_data"> <info-item v-for="...
1: slot="viewer" slot可以是 bind 的 例如: :slot="`slot1-${name}`"(确定是可以的,我试过) 2: 在work-viewer或者work-editor中是可以绑定slot-scope中的值,如:work 是可以取到值的,从示例代码中就可以看到 3: 但是在slot中,却不能绑定slot-scope中的属性值??如: :slot="viewer-${idx}",如下...
v-for="todo in filteredTodos"v-bind:key="todo.id" > <!--我们为每个 todo 准备了一个插槽, 将`todo` 对象作为一个插槽的 prop 传入。--> <slot name="todo" v-bind:todo="todo"> <!-- 后备内容 -->{{ todo.text }}</slot>
主要是问题是,slot里的组件,如何访问外层的状态。我看到stackoverflow也有人问类似的问题:http://stackoverflow.com/questions/37248411/how-to-access-item-in-slot-inside-v-for-vue-js还有:http://forum.vuejs.org/topic/366/slot-as-an-item-row-template/6javascriptvue...
插入数据可以使用v-slot:插槽名。如:v-slot:one来插入数据。完整案例如下:1、父组件HomeView中引入...
本文用示例说明Vue的插槽(v-slot)的用法。包括:普通插槽,作用域插槽等。 官网 插槽 — Vue.js 普通插槽 说明 vue 在 2.6.0 中,具名插槽和作用域插槽引入了一个新的统一的语法 (即 v-slot 指令),它取代了 slot 和 slot-scope,这两个在vue2.6.x中已被废弃但未被移除。vue 3 中, slot...
Vue.component('parent', { props: ["list"], template: ` title{{list.length}} <slot v-for="item in list" :rowdata="item"> </slot> ` }) Vue.component('child', { props: ["data"], template: ` {{data}} ` }) new Vue({ el: '#wrapper', data: function () { return ...